On a day of hectic legal activity, the judicial remand of YS Jagan Mohan Reddy and Gali Janardhan Reddy was extended to December 19 by a special CBI court here on Wednesday.
The YSR Congress party president was brought to the special CBI Court at Gagan Vihar, which did not have a video conference facility from the Chanchalguda jail, where he is held for a disproportionate assets case.
In another high profile case, Gali Janardhan Reddy, the prime accused in the Obulapuram Mining case was also brought in a special vehicle to the court. His remand too was extended by 14 days.
Former Minister Mopidevi Venkataramana, Nimmgadda Prasad and Brahmananda Reddy, accused in the Vanpic case were also produced before the court. (INN)
